An established automotive business is seeking a skilled and reliable Vehicle Technician to join their team. The successful candidate will be responsible for servicing, maintaining, and repairing a range of vehicles, ensuring all work is completed to a high standard and in line with safety regulations.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Carry out routine servicing, maintenance, and repairs on vehicles
  • Diagnose mechanical and electrical faults

How to prepare for a job interview at Kamro Limited T/A Tenex

Know Your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your technical knowledge about vehicle systems and repairs. Familiarise yourself with common issues and solutions, as well as the latest automotive technologies. This will help you answer technical questions confidently.

Showcase Your Experience

Prepare to discuss specific examples from your previous roles where you've successfully diagnosed and repaired vehicles.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ers and highlight your problem-solving skills.

Safety First

Since safety regulations are a big part of the job, be ready to talk about how you ensure compliance in your work. Discuss any relevant certifications or training you've completed that demonstrate your commitment to safety in the workshop.

Ask Smart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ask insightful questions about the company’s approach to vehicle maintenance and their team culture.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you determine if it’s the right fit for you.
